Why Riders Need to Contact Uber Support
Even with a reliable app, hiccups happen. Common reasons riders call or message support include:
- Ride‑related problems: driver took a wrong route, vehicle was unsafe, or you felt uncomfortable.
- Fare discrepancies: you were overcharged, a promo didn’t apply, or a payment method failed.
- Account issues: trouble logging in, updating your payment information, or verifying your phone number.
- Safety concerns: any incident that made you feel unsafe during a trip.
How to Talk to Uber Customer Care – The Quickest Paths
Uber offers several channels, each suited to different situations. Below are the most reliable ways to reach the Uber Customer Care Number and get a real person on the line.
1. In‑App Support (Best for Most Issues)- Open the Uber app and tap the menu icon (three horizontal lines) in the top left.
- Select Help from the list.
- Choose the trip you need help with, then pick the issue that matches your problem.
- If the preset answers don’t solve it, scroll to the bottom and tap Contact Support.
- You’ll see options to call, chat, or email Uber. Choose “Call” to use the Uber customer service number for your region.
This method automatically pulls your trip details, so you don’t have to repeat the date, time, or pickup location.

3. Email Support (Good for Detailed Issues)When you need to attach screenshots or a longer description, use the email form:
- Visit the Uber Help page.
- Click Submit a request at the bottom of the page.
- Fill in the required fields, attach any relevant files, and submit.
Uber typically replies within 24‑48 hours, but you’ll receive a ticket number you can reference in future chats.

Tips for a Productive Call with Uber Support
- Gather trip details first: Have the date, time, pickup and drop‑off locations, and driver name ready.
- Stay concise: Explain the issue in two or three sentences before answering follow‑up questions.
- Use the exact phrasing from the app’s help menu; it helps the system route you to the right specialist.
- Take notes: Write down the support agent’s name and the reference number they provide.
- Be polite but firm: Clear communication speeds up resolution and often leads to a goodwill gesture, such as a ride credit.
When to Escalate the Issue
If the first representative cannot resolve your problem, ask politely to be transferred to a supervisor or request a case review. You can also follow up via the in‑app chat using the ticket number you received.
